Attractions

  • Pont d'Arc: Located in the nearby town of Vallon Pont-d'Arc, this natural stone arch bridge spans across the Ardèche River and is a popular attraction for tourists. It offers stunning views of the surrounding cliffs and is a great spot for swimming, kayaking, and picnicking.
  • Caverne du Pont d'Arc: Also known as the Chauvet Cave, this UNESCO World Heritage site is a replica of the original cave that contains some of the world's oldest known cave paintings. Visitors can explore the replica cave and admire the ancient artwork, which dates back over 30,000 years.
  • Gorges de l'Ardèche: This scenic river gorge is a must-visit attraction for nature lovers. The winding Ardèche River has carved out the limestone cliffs, creating breathtaking landscapes and opportunities for activities such as canoeing, hiking, and camping. The Pont d'Arc is located within the Gorges de l'Ardèche.
  • Aven d'Orgnac: Situated in Orgnac-l'Aven, this remarkable underground cave system is a wonder to behold. Visitors can take guided tours to explore the vast chambers, stunning stalactite formations, and an underground river. It is considered one of the most beautiful caves in France.
  • Aven Marzal: Located near Saint-Remèze, this vertical cave provides a unique underground adventure. Visitors can descend into the cave and explore its intriguing geological formations, including stalactites, stalagmites, and underground lakes. The cave offers guided tours that cater to different levels of difficulty.
  • Château des Roure: Situated in the town of Labastide-de-Virac, this medieval castle is a historical landmark worth visiting. The castle dates back to the 12th century and offers guided tours that take visitors through its towers, ramparts, and courtyards. The panoramic views from the castle are particularly stunning.
  • Aven Grotte Forestière: Located in the town of Saint-Remeze, this cave offers a fascinating underground experience. Visitors can explore the labyrinthine passages adorned with unique formations and learn about the geological history of the region. The cave is known for its impressive "soda straw" stalactites.
  • Musée de la Lavande: Situated in Saint-Remèze, this museum showcases the history and production of lavender, an iconic plant of the region. Visitors can learn about the cultivation, distillation, and uses of lavender through interactive displays, demonstrations, and a lavender garden. The museum also offers lavender-based products for purchase.
  • La Ferme aux Crocodiles: Located in Pierrelatte, this unique attraction is home to more than 400 crocodiles from around the world. Visitors can observe these fascinating creatures up close, learn about their habitats, and even witness feeding sessions. The farm also houses other reptiles, including turtles and snakes. 10.
